Plumbing costs change based on the complexity of the repair and the accessibility of the pipes. If a pro needs to cut into drywall or dig underground to reach a leak, the labor time increases. Older homes sometimes require updating outdated materials, like galvanized steel, to meet current codes. The timing of the service also matters, as after-hours or holiday calls often carry different rates than standard business hours. While simple drain clearings or fixture swaps are usually on the lower end, larger system repipes cost more.

If you suspect plumber for burst pipes in San Diego, your immediate action should be to shut off the main water supply to your property to prevent further flooding and damage. Then, contact a licensed and insured professional immediately. We understand the urgency of such situations and prioritize minimizing water loss and property impact.
